Overview
D15V0HA1U2LP-7B from Diodes Incorporated is a unidirectional transient voltage suppression (TVS) diode designed for ESD and surge protection on high-speed data lines. It features a 15.0V reverse working voltage, ±30kV IEC 61000-4-2 contact/air ESD rating, 20A peak pulse current (8/20µs), 95pF typical junction capacitance, and X1-DFN1006-2 (1.1mm × 0.7mm) package-ideal for USB 2.0, HDMI, and audio jack interfaces in smartphones.
For engineers reviewing the D15V0HA1U2LP-7B datasheet, D15V0HA1U2LP-7B pinout, D15V0HA1U2LP-7B application, or D15V0HA1U2LP-7B equivalent, key selection criteria include clamping voltage at 20A (23V), low-profile footprint compatibility with 0.4mm pitch layouts, thermal derating above 25°C, and compliance with IEC 61000-4-5 surge and RoHS 3/Green standards.
Technical Context
This TVS operates as a single-channel, unidirectional clamp between signal line and ground, triggered when reverse voltage exceeds 16.0V (min VBR). Its low 95pF capacitance ensures minimal signal integrity impact on 480Mbps USB 2.0 paths, while the 23V clamping voltage at 20A limits downstream IC stress during lightning-induced surges.
The device uses a planar silicon junction structure in a lead-free, halogen-free DFN package with NiPdAu-plated terminals. Thermal resistance is 500°C/W (J-A), requiring PCB copper area per Diodes' suggested pad layout to sustain 250mW continuous power dissipation at +25°C ambient.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| Reverse Working Voltage | 15.0V - Maximum DC or RMS signal voltage the device blocks without conduction |
| Breakdown Voltage (Min) | 16.0V @ 1mA - Threshold where TVS begins avalanche conduction during overvoltage events |
| Clamping Voltage (20A) | 23V @ 8/20µs - Peak voltage imposed on protected line during worst-case 20A surge |
| Junction Capacitance | 95pF @ 0V, 1MHz - Low enough to avoid signal attenuation in USB 2.0 and audio applications |
| ESD Rating | ±30kV air & contact - Meets highest IEC 61000-4-2 level for handheld device button/jack interfaces |
| Surge Rating | 20A peak pulse (8/20µs) - Withstands IEC 61000-4-5 Level 3 surge transients on external ports |
| Package | X1-DFN1006-2 - 1.1mm × 0.7mm × 0.5mm footprint, compatible with automated SMT placement |

FAQ
What is the maximum operating temperature for D15V0HA1U2LP-7B?
The device supports continuous operation from –55°C to +150°C ambient. Derating begins at +25°C: power dissipation drops linearly to zero at +150°C, per Figure 1 in DS41799. At +85°C ambient, maximum allowable continuous power is 125mW.
Can D15V0HA1U2LP-7B protect bidirectional signal lines like USB D+?
No-it is unidirectional and must be used in pairs (anode-to-line/cathode-to-ground and cathode-to-line/anode-to-ground) for true bidirectional protection. For native bidirectional operation, consider Diodes' D12V0UA1U2LP-7B (12V symmetric clamping).
Is the X1-DFN1006-2 package compatible with standard reflow profiles?
Yes-the device is rated for Moisture Sensitivity Level 1 (per J-STD-020) and withstands standard Pb-free reflow profiles (peak 260°C, 30 sec max). The NiPdAu terminal finish ensures reliable solder wetting with SAC305 paste.
How does its 95pF capacitance affect USB 2.0 signal integrity?
At 95pF, insertion loss at 240MHz (USB 2.0 fundamental) is <0.5dB and eye diagram jitter increase is <1%-well within USB-IF compliance margins. Layout best practices (short traces, ground pour under device) maintain this performance.
